How much do apparel man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average yearly pay for apparel manager in the United States is $59,525.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42,000.00 and $68,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an apparel manager?

Apparel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ing the daily operations of clothing retail stores or departments. Their main duties include managing staff, monitoring inventory, ensuring high levels of customer service, and implementing merchandising strategies to boost sales. They also analyze sales trends, coordinate with suppliers, and ensure the store meets visual and operational standards.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ills are essential for this role. Apparel Managers play a key role in achieving sales targets and maintaining a positive shopping environment.

What are some common challenges apparel managers face when overseeing inventory and merchandising?

Apparel Managers often encounter challenges related to balancing inventory levels with changing fashion trends and seasonal demand. Ensuring that the right products are available at the right time, while minimizing excess stock and markdowns, requires strong forecasting and analytical skills. Additionally, coordinating with suppliers and managing visual merchandising standards across multiple departments can be demanding, especially in a fast-paced retail environment. Effective communication and adaptability are key to overcoming these obstacles while maintaining sales performance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an apparel manager?

To thrive as an Apparel Manager, you need a solid background in retail management, merchandising, inventory control, and a relevant degree or equivalent experience. Familiarity with point-of-sale (POS) systems, inventory management software, and visual merchandising tools is typically required. Strong leadership, customer service, and organizational skills help you motivate teams and create a positive shopping environment. These competencies are crucial for optimizing sales, maintaining efficient store operations, and ensuring customer satisfaction in a competitive retail market.

What is the difference between Apparel Manager vs Retail Store Manager?

AspectApparel ManagerRetail Store Manager
Primary FocusManaging apparel inventory, product displays, and sales strategies specific to clothing storesOverseeing overall store operations, staff, and sales across various retail sectors
Required CredentialsExperience in apparel or fashion retail, knowledge of clothing trends, and customer service skillsRetail management experience, leadership skills, and often a high school diploma or higher
Work EnvironmentClothing stores, fashion boutiques, or apparel departmentsGeneral retail stores, department stores, or multi-product retail outlets

While both roles involve retail management, an Apparel Manager specializes in clothing and fashion products, focusing on inventory and visual merchandising within apparel stores. A Retail Store Manager oversees the entire store operations, regardless of product type, managing staff, sales, and customer service across various retail environments.
